Industrial Interior Painting in Boulder, CO
Industrial interior painting services focus on enhancing the appearance and durability of interior spaces within commercial or industrial properties. These projects often include large-scale areas such as warehouses, manufacturing facilities, storage units, and other industrial environments. Property owners typically seek these services to improve aesthetics, protect surfaces from wear and corrosion, and create a clean, professional look that aligns with operational needs. Before requesting industrial interior painting, it is helpful to consider the specific surfaces to be painted, the type of finish required, and any particular environmental or safety standards that need to be met.
Understanding the scope of the project is essential for property owners, including whether the work involves walls, ceilings, or equipment surfaces, and whether surface preparation or special coatings are necessary. It is also important to clarify the desired color schemes, durability expectations, and any restrictions related to working in active industrial spaces. Proper planning ensures that the painting process aligns with the property's operational schedule and safety protocols, resulting in a finished space that meets both aesthetic and functional requirements.

Common Industrial Interior Painting Jobs
Industrial interior painting - enhances the appearance and durability of commercial warehouse and factory spaces.
Ceiling and wall coatings - improve insulation and protect surfaces from wear and moisture.
Surface preparation - ensures a smooth, long-lasting finish on concrete, metal, and other industrial materials.
Epoxy and specialty coatings - provide chemical resistance and tough finishes for high-traffic areas.
Color consultation and design - help select finishes that meet functional and aesthetic needs of industrial spaces.
Protective paint applications - safeguard surfaces against corrosion, rust, and environmental damage.
Industrial Interior Painting Questions
What types of industrial interior projects are commonly painted? Projects often include warehouses, manufacturing facilities, distribution centers, and large commercial spaces requiring durable finishes.
What surfaces can be painted in industrial interiors? Surfaces such as concrete, metal, drywall, and other structural materials can be prepared and painted for long-lasting results.
What finishes are suitable for industrial interior painting? Durable, high-hide paints with resistance to wear, chemicals, and moisture are typically used for industrial environments.
Are special preparation steps needed for industrial interior painting? Yes, surfaces are usually cleaned, primed, and sometimes repaired to ensure proper adhesion and a smooth finish.
